Cervical cancer is one of the most common types of cancer that is diagnosed during pregnancy. The primary aim in investigation of atypical cervical cytology during pregnancy is to exclude cancer so that further treatment of the lesion can be postponed until after delivery. A.R. Additional Sub-Specialist points of view Cervical and ovarian cancers are the most common gynaecological cancers diagnosed during pregnancy. In early-stage cervical cancer during the first and at the beginning of the second trimester, the two main considerations for management of the patient are the tumour size (and stage) and nodal staging.

INTRODUCTION. One to 3 percent of women diagnosed with cervical cancer are pregnant or postpartum at the time of diagnosis [ 1,2 ]. Approximately one-half of these cases are diagnosed prenatally, and the other half are diagnosed in the 12 months after delivery [ 3 ]. Cervical cancer is one of the most common malignancies in pregnancy, with an estimated incidence of 0.8 to 1.5 cases per 10,000 births [ 3-6 ].
